| Weve done breakfast and dinner and breakfast is easily our favorite. In both cases, the food is nothing unusual -- other than the strawberry soup it's pretty standard formal buffet fare -- but the characters are great fun.

| Love b'fast with the cook to order eggs, pecan rolls and the such....the characters mad hatter alice mary poppins are fun too....... dinner is normal fancy buffet food but it is cinderella themed with stepsisters etc.....DGD3 just loves it..... So both are great. Just according to which characters you want to interact with the most.
